Types of support available
In Ecorse, survivors can access various types of support, including:
- Lawyers: Legal professionals who specialize in domestic violence cases can provide guidance on your rights and options.
- Therapists: Mental health professionals who understand the impact of trauma can offer counseling and support.
- Shelters: Safe spaces that provide temporary housing and assistance for those escaping abusive situations.
- Hotlines: Confidential helplines offering immediate support, information, and resources.
- Legal Aid: Organizations that offer free or low-cost legal services to those in need.
Legal protections overview
Understanding your legal rights is crucial. Survivors in Ecorse can seek protective orders, which can help keep an abuser away. Local courts typically handle these matters, and legal professionals can guide you through the process of obtaining protection.
Safety planning basics
Creating a safety plan is an important step for all survivors. This plan may include identifying safe places to go, keeping important documents accessible, and having a list of emergency contacts. Consider discussing your plan with a trusted friend or support worker.
